Product Details

Email is the primary collaboration tool in most organisations, so it’s no surprise that it’s a common source of information leakage, with most data loss caused by user error. Boldon James Email Classifier is an email classification product that puts labelling at the heart of data loss prevention by giving users the option to apply relevant visual labels to Microsoft Outlook email messages and embed those labels into the email metadata.

Classifier labels enforce an organisations rules on handling and release of email, automatically invoking other technologies such as encryption or rights management. The result of email classification is increased user awareness of the sensitivity of information, the ability to provide evidence that applicable regulations have been met and the opportunity to boost the return on your investments in DLP, encryption, archiving & storage, e-discovery, information rights management and ERDMS.

Email Classifier provides a set of simple, familiar Microsoft Outlook drop-downs from which users select a classification label. Administrators can set options to force labelling on sending of emails, thereby automating compliance with information assurance policies.

Email Classifier applies visual markings to the content of Outlook messages, raising user awareness of the value of the information that they are handling. Administrators can configure where the markings will appear within the email, how the marking is formatted (including font, size and colour) and how the label is represented (including prefixes, suffixes and delimiters as well as any alternate values). Dynamic placeholders can also be used to include data within the marking that is specific to the user or session, for example the username or date.
